Terrance Kaiserman was Appointed as Chief Technical Officer at T-ink

Date of management change: January 15, 2002 

What Happened?

New York, NY-based T-Ink has Appointed Terrance Kaiserman as Chief Technical Officer

About the Person

Terrance Kaiserman has been a recognized expert in the field of offset printing, screen-printing, T-shirt dying, screen inks and printing inks manufacturing for more than 30 years. Mr. Kaiserman has held high-level management and product development positions at companies involved in the manufacture and sale of screen and printing inks and heat transfers along with textile and wall covering screen-printing. Mr. Kaiserman has been responsible for directing all technical functions including research and development, internal quality assurance, patent applications, vendor and contract manufacturing. Mr. Kaiserman is responsible for adding many new patents and concepts to the T+ink portfolio.
